Flag of Zimbabwe

Zimbabwe

Capital Harare
Population ~15.1 million
Currency Zimbabwean Dollar (ZWL), multi-currency system often used (esp. USD)

Quick Facts

Languages
16 official languages including English, Shona, Ndebele
Religion
Predominantly Christian (syncretic with traditional beliefs)
Climate
Subtropical; moderated by altitude; rainy season Oct-Mar

Culture & History

Known for: periods of extreme hyperinflation, the long rule and legacy of Robert Mugabe, and significant wildlife conservation areas (Hwange National Park)

Also famous for: Victoria Falls (shared with Zambia), Great Zimbabwe ruins (ancient city, namesake), Balancing Rocks, land reform controversy

Food: Sadza (maize porridge - staple), Nyama (meat stews), Mopane worms

Brief History

British colony (Southern Rhodesia), Unilateral Declaration of Independence (UDI) by white minority 1965, Bush War, recognized independence 1980, Mugabe era marked by political/economic challenges, 2017 coup
